Plains has an immediate opening for an Energy Management Engineer in our Houston, Texas, office. Reporting to the Manager, Energy Management, you will be challenged with monitoring Plains’ pipeline and process facility operations to ensure efficiency, maximize revenue, and minimize OPEX. In addition, you will develop, implement, and manage energy projects to improve overall operational performance and act as an energy management SME. Our ideal candidate is technically exceptional while being a collaborative team player.

Responsibilities:

  • Monitor pipeline schedules, flow rates, crude qualities, and temperatures to provide operating guidance to Control Center.
  • Prepare hydraulic models to optimize systems that accounts for utility rate structure and drag reducing agent (DRA).
  • Optimize and support operation of crude heating systems, including heater treaters, heat exchangers, and line heaters, ensuring efficient thermal performance and minimal fuel usage.
  • Provide engineering support for gas plant processes, including compression, separation, stabilization, and vapor recovery systems.
  • Conduct a review of utility contracts and rate structures to determine if rate structure is appropriate based on historical usage and forecasted volumes.
  • Prepare cost curves for commercial evaluation.
  • Manages DRA and demand response programs, including growth of new programs, within assigned area of responsibility.
  • Participate in the design of new capital projects from an energy efficiency perspective.
  • Drive design consistency to reduce OPEX.
  • Acquire power on large projects focusing on opportunities to reduce utility operating expenses.
  • Provide equipment recommendations for existing or new services.
  • Liaise with electric utilities to provide usage forecast and discuss rate structures and future expansion plans.
  • Manage Plains energy resources and communicate with electrical SMEs.
  • Collaborate with Operations and Accounting to establish utility budgets and provide revenue system accruals.
  • Coordinate with Control Center and Scheduling daily on pipeline system operating guidelines.

Our team of 4,000+ employees move more than 8 million barrels per day of crude oil and natural gas liquids to power communities, spark innovation, and fuel quality of life.

The world needs more energy. We’re here to deliver. Plains supports the world’s growing demand for energy. We own and operate about 19,900 miles of active crude oil and NGL pipelines and gathering systems from Corpus Christi, Texas to Northern Alberta, Canada. Our assets are located in key crude oil and NGL producing basins (including the Permian Basin) and we have the capacity to store approximately 157 million barrels.
